comment-times The picture on the right is the timestamps of Comments on Green & White today. By the time I had saved this picture and loaded up my blog writer 5 more comments had flown in.

The Green & White community is getting better and better every day. We’ve been getting nearly 200 comments / week for the past few weeks consistently, and its amazing to read all the new authors and see people connect with people on interesting discussions. And these arent random opinions or comments… increasingly I’m learning a lot more from the thoughts and ideas and things shared by the people here compared to the blog posts themselves.

Thank you authors, commenters and participants for making Green & White the experience that it is.

As a small token of thanks, now I’ve integrated both G&W posts AND all of the comments directly into a twitter feed so that all of you can follow not just the latest blog posts, but much more importantly the latest comments from everyone in the community here.

 

The twitter feed to grab is http://twitter.com/greenwhite

 

You can follow the feed via email or even better SMS alerts on your cellphone – now you’ll never miss something important here.
